Double hung window replacement services involve removing old or damaged windows and installing new units that feature two sashes that slide vertically past each other. This type of window design is popular for its ease of use, ventilation control, and classic appearance. When homeowners notice issues such as difficulty opening or closing the windows, drafts, or visible damage, replacement may be necessary to restore proper function and improve energy efficiency. Experienced service providers can handle the entire process, ensuring the new windows fit correctly and operate smoothly, enhancing both the comfort and appearance of the home.

These services are especially helpful for addressing common problems like air leaks, condensation between panes, or broken window parts that hinder proper operation. Over time, worn-out seals and hardware can lead to increased energy bills and reduced comfort. Replacement of double hung windows can also improve security, as newer models often come with enhanced locking mechanisms. By upgrading to modern, well-installed windows, homeowners can enjoy better temperature regulation and a more attractive exterior, reducing ongoing maintenance needs and preventing further damage caused by exposure to the elements.

The overview below groups typical Double Hung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Cleveland,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Many routine double hung window repairs in Cleveland, TN, typically range from $250-$600. Most projects involve fixing or replacing individual sashes or hardware, which tend to fall within this middle range. Fewer jobs reach the higher end of the spectrum for extensive repairs.

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of a double hung window usually costs between $800 and $1,500 per window in the local area. Larger or more complex installations can push costs higher, especially for custom or energy-efficient models.

Multiple Window Projects - Replacing several double hung windows at once can often lead to bulk discounts, with total costs typically between $4,000 and $8,000 for a standard home. Projects exceeding this range are less common and generally involve premium materials or extensive structural work.

High-End or Custom Installations - Premium double hung windows with custom features or advanced energy efficiency can cost $2,500 or more per window. These projects are less frequent and usually involve high-end materials or complex installation requ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for double hung window repl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ects in the Cleveland, TN area. Homeowners should inquire about how many window replacements they have completed that match the scope and style of the desired work. A contractor’s familiarity with local building codes, common window issues, and regional weather conditions can impact the quality and longevity of the installation. By choosing service providers who have a proven track record with comparable projects, homeowners can feel more confident that the work will meet their expectations.

Clear, written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ors. Homeowners should seek detailed descriptions of the services offered, including the scope of work, materials used, and any warranties or guarantees provided.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ures everyone is aligned on the project’s goals. It’s also beneficial to ask how the contractor plans to handle potential challenges or adjustments during the job. Well-documented expectations serve as a foundation for a smooth process and can make it easier to compare different service providers objectively.

Reputable references and effective communication are key factors in selecting a dependable contractor. Homeowners should ask for references from past clients who have had similar window replacement projects completed. Contacting these references can provide insights into the contractor’s work ethic, reliability, and the overall quality of their installations. Additionally, good communication throughout the process-such as prompt responses to questions and transparent updates-indicates a professional and customer-focused service provider.
